Indigenous Task Force
The Royal Architectural Institute of Canada (RAIC) Indigenous Task Force (ITF) was officially launched on June 9, 2016, in Snuneymuxw territory (Nanaimo, British Columbia) during the 2016 RAIC Festival of Architecture. The core purpose of the ITF is to foster and promote Indigenous design and architecture in Canada in rural, Métis, and Northern communities, First Nations and urban spaces, and to advocate with and on behalf of Indigenous communities.

Truth and Reconciliation Task Force
The RAIC Truth and Reconciliation Task Force (TRTF), formed in 2020 to complement the Indigenous Task Force, guides the RAIC in advancing reconciliation. Its work includes reviewing the TRC Final Report, identifying relevant Calls to Action and Calls for Justice, and aligning efforts with the RAIC’s mission—such as adopting UNDRIP.
